Followup links:

1) From yesterday, "Investor Alert: Public Companies Making ICO-Related Claims":

https://www.investor.gov/additional-resources/news-alerts/alerts-bulletins/investor-alert-public-companies-making-ico-related

Pretty clear that non-fully reporting and outright pumps are the target.

2) From last month, "Investor Bulletin: Initial Coin Offerings":
https://investor.gov/additional-resources/news-alerts/alerts-bulletins/investor-bulletin-initial-coin-offerings

Capital raises via non-traditional methods like ICOs are ok if paperwork is filed and up to regulatory standards:
"Depending on the facts and circumstances, the offering may involve the offer and sale of securities. If that is the case, the offer and sale of virtual coins or tokens must itself be registered with the SEC, or be performed pursuant to an exemption from registration."

3) DAO report:
https://www.sec.gov/litigation/investreport/34-81207.pdf

Same conclusion as above:
"...the Commission has determined that DAO Tokens are securities under the Securities Act of 1933 (“Securities Act”) and the Securities Exchange Act of 1934 (“Exchange Act”). 1 The Commission deems it appropriate and in the public interest to issue this report of investigation (“Report”) pursuant to
Section 21(a) of the Exchange Act 2 to advise those who would use a Decentralized Autonomous Organization (“DAO Entity”), or other distributed ledger or blockchain-enabled means for capital raising, to take appropriate steps to ensure compliance with the U.S. federal securities laws. All securities offered and sold in the United States must be registered with the Commission or must qualify for an exemption from the registration equirements."
